Timeserts are one piece inserts that are threaded on the OD and ID so that each of the replacement threads on the ID spreads the load out over the length of the insert. Helicoil would be cheap but not as durable as time-sert and TIG is just not a good option. Heli Coils are are held in by the spring action of the coil outward on the tapped hole… that’s it.
